Enum Constant Detail
-
MISSING
public static final SubmoduleStatusType MISSING
Submodule's configuration is missing
-
UNINITIALIZED
public static final SubmoduleStatusType UNINITIALIZED
Submodule's Git repository is not initialized
-
INITIALIZED
public static final SubmoduleStatusType INITIALIZED
Submodule's Git repository is initialized
-
REV_CHECKED_OUT
public static final SubmoduleStatusType REV_CHECKED_OUT
Submodule commit checked out is different than the commit referenced in the index tree
